What Is an Application Context?

An application context is a set of name-value pairs that Oracle Database stores in memory.

The context has a label called a namespace (for example, empno_ctx for an application context that retrieves employee IDs). This context enables Oracle Database to find information about both database and nondatabase users during authentication.

Inside the context are the name-value pairs (an associative array): the name points to a location in memory that holds the value. An application can use the application context to access session information about a user, such as the user ID or other user-specific information, or a client ID, and then securely pass this data to the database.

You can then use this information to either permit or prevent the user from accessing data through the application. You can use application contexts to authenticate both database and non-database users.

Think of an application context as a global variable that holds information that is accessed during a database session. To set the values for a secure application context, you must create a PL/SQL package procedure that uses the DBMS_SESSION.SET_CONTEXT procedure. In fact, this is the only way that you can set application context values if the context is not marked INITIALIZED EXTERNALLY or INITIALIZED GLOBALLY. You can assign the values to the application context attributes at run time, not when you create the application context. Because the trusted procedure, and not the user, assigns the values, it is a called secure application context. For client-session based application contexts, another way to set the application context is to use Oracle Call Interface (OCI) calls.

Where Are the Application Context Values Stored?

Oracle Database stores the application context values in a secure data cache.

This cache is available in the User Global Area (UGA) or the System (sometimes called “Shared”) Global Area (SGA). This way, the application context values are retrieved during the session. Because the application context stores the values in this data cache, it increases performance for your applications. You can use an application context by itself, with Oracle Virtual Private Databases policies, or with other fine-grained access control policies.

Application context values are maintained in memory for the current database session. They are not stored as persistent table data and are not propagated from a primary database to a standby database in an Oracle Data Guard configuration. If an application requires these context values on a standby database, then the application must explicitly set them in the standby session. For example, the application can invoke the appropriate procedure in the trusted PL/SQL package associated with the application context.

Benefits of Using Application Contexts

Most applications contain the kind of information that can be used for application contexts.

For example, in an order entry application that uses a table containing the columns ORDER_NUMBER and CUSTOMER_NUMBER, you can use the values in these columns as security attributes to restrict access by a customer to his or her own orders, based on the ID of that customer.

How Editions Affects Application Context Values

Oracle Database sets the application context in all editions that are affected by the application context package.

The values the application context sets are visible in all editions the application context affects. To find all editions in your database, and whether they are usable, you can query the ALL_EDITIONS data dictionary view.

Application Contexts in a Multitenant Environment

Where you create an application in a multitenant environment determines where you must create the application context.

If an application is installed in the application root or CDB root, then it becomes accessible across the application container or system container and associated application PDBs. You will need to create a common application context in this root.
